PHP Portal » PHP Forum » Entwicklung » Webprogrammierung mit PHP, Perl, usw. » IE Problem Ajax Cal verliert PHP Session

IE Problem Ajax Cal verliert PHP Session 

von
Neuling
Zitat
Hallo,

ich habe mal wieder Probleme mit meinem "liebsten" Freund, dem IE.

Ich erstelle einfach in einer PHP Datei eine SESSION also:

PHP Code
1
2
session_start(); $_SESSION['Name']="Olsen";


Nun rufe ich per jQuery Ajax eine Seite auf:

Code
1
2
3
4
5
6
7
$.ajax({ type: "POST", url: "send.php", data: sendData, success: function(msg){ $('#content').html(msg); });


Per simplen echo möchte ich mir meinen Namen ausgeben

PHP Code
1
2
session_start(); echo $_SESSION['Name'];



Die Browser Firefox/Safari/Chrome geben jetzt meinen Namen aus,
der IE lustigerweise nichts.

Woran liegt's ? Hat einer ne Idee ?

Muß ja vermutlich mit der SessionID zusammen hängen.

Wenn ich die mitübertrage, wird allerdings immernoch nichts ausgegeben.
Allerdings bei einem Klick auf den Reload Button des Browsers, wird der Name bei erneutem Senden
abgeschickt.

IE, I love you so much ...

Werbung

Re: IE Problem Ajax Cal verliert PHP Session 

von
Member
Zitat
startest du in der send.php den auch dort die Session?

Re: IE Problem Ajax Cal verliert PHP Session 

von
the Boss
Zitat
also ich mache das immer mit mit einem Standard XHTML_Request, dabei verliert er die Session nicht?

Schnellantwort